THE COMPONENTS
A solar section is usually made of six (6) pieces namely the PHOTO VOLTAIC (photovoltaic) cell or perhaps solar cell which often generates the electricity, the glass which will cover and protects the particular solar cells, the frame which gives rigidity, the backsheet where the solar panels are laid, the verse box where wirings are enclosed in addition to connected, along with the encapsulant which is glues.
Since most people does indeed not have gain access to to equipment inside manufacturing solar energy, you should note and understand those six components in buy for anyone to be able to manage to plan typically the materials needed to be able to create a do it yourself (diy) or home-made solar power.
The materials wanted on how to make a -panel should be available for purchase locally or even online and must not exceed the cost of a brand new photo voltaic panel or does not take a long time to create.
1. ) PV Mobile
The first factor to take into consideration when creating your own personal solar -panel is the solar cell.
Photovoltaic (PV) cell or solar power cell converts obvious light into electrical power. One (1) solar cell however is just not enough to develop an usable sum of electricity substantially like the microbot in Baymax (Hero 6) which just becomes useful when combined as a group. This fundamental unit generates a new DC (direct current) voltage of 0. 5 to one volt and though it is reasonable, typically the voltage is nevertheless too small intended for most applications. To produce an useful DC voltage, the solar cells are connected in series and then encapsulated in modules the solar panel. When one cell produces 0. 5 volt and is connected in order to another cell within series, those two cells should in that case be able to produce 1 volt and so they can then be called some sort of module. A common module usually is composed of 28 to be able to 36 cells in series. A 28-cell module should be able to produce roughly 14 v (28 x zero. 5 = 14VDC) which is good enough to charge a new 12V battery or even power 12V products.

You can find 2 most common solar panels that can become bought in typically the market; a monocrystalline cell and also a polycrystalline cell. Both of these can have the exact same size, 156mm a 156mm, but the particular main difference would certainly be efficiency. Monocrystalline sun cells are often black color and octagonal fit and healthy. This type associated with solar cell is definitely made of the particular highest and purest grade silicon which often makes them expensive. But they are usually the most useful of all types of solar cells plus are almost constantly picking out solar installers when space is usually an important point to consider throughout reaching the power that they want to achieve based on their solar system design.
Polycrystalline PV Cells usually are seen as a their bluish color and square shape. These tissues are manufactured in some sort of much simpler procedure which lowers the purity of the silicon content and even also lowers typically the efficiency of the finish product.
Generally, monocrystalline cells are a lot more efficient than polycrystalline cells but this specific does not show that monocrystalline cells carry out and outputs good luck than polycrystalline tissues. Solar cell effectiveness has something in order to do with how big is the cells and every -panel or cells offer a performance rating based upon regular tests when they were produced. This rating is definitely usually in percentage and the typical values range from 15% to 20%.
2 . ) A glass
The glass defends the PV tissues while allowing optimal sunlight to complete through. These are usually generally made of anti-reflective materials. Tempered goblet is the choice involving material nowadays actually for unknown in addition to new manufacturers despite the fact that there are still individuals who utilize smooth plate glass upon their solar panel systems. Solar panel installation companies are manufactured by simply chemical or cold weather means and is also numerous times stronger compared to plate glass so that it is more expensive to produce nevertheless the cost of manufacturing these people today is fair and cost-effective. Level plate glass produces sharp and very long shards when damaged as opposed in order to tempered glass which shatters safely within small pieces upon impact, that is why they will also call that safety glass. 3. ) Body
A frame is usually usually made of anodized aluminum which gives structure and stiffness for the solar component. These aluminum structures are also designed to be able to be compatible with almost all solar mounting methods and grounding equipment for easy very safe installation on some sort of roof or upon the ground.
The frame in a new factory-built solar -panel is usually the particular aluminum part wherever all four factors in the solar section sheet are placed. Think of it as a skeletal rectangular frame. The particular solar panel sheet by the approach is composed regarding another 4 components and therefore are layered and even laminated in the particular following order by top to base; the tempered glass, top encapsulant, typically the solar cells, bottom part encapsulant, then the backsheet. four. ) Backsheet
Typically the backsheet is the coating of plastic movie on the back surface of the module. This is the only layer protecting the component from unsafe DC voltage. The major function of the backsheet is usually to insulate and protect typically the handler from jolt and provide the safest, efficient, and even dependable electrical conductivity possible.

5. ) Junction Container
The passageway box is wherever the terminal wiring and bypass diodes are located and concealed. The terminal wires are basically the positive and bad wires based upon the series cable connections of the PV Cells and can be connected to one other solar panel, the charge controller, a new battery system, or an inverter, based on the system design. Typically the bypass diode is actually a protective mechanism that will prevent power by getting back to the -panel if it is not necessarily producing electricity as in the case if it is night time.

6. ) Encapsulant
Encapsulant sheets stop water and dirt from infiltrating the solar modules and even serve as shock-absorbers that protect typically the PV cells. That they have this cement adhesive bonding capacity to the particular glass, the ENERGY cells, plus the backsheet similar to some sort of glue but better. Encapsulants are typically made of Ethylene-Vinyl Acetate or AVOI and are utilized using lamination devices and processes. Sun panel manufacturers use a vacuum along with a large oven to properly seal and treatment the EVA bed sheet onto the solar panels. Most of us all do not have got the ability to do this but several still have tried plus failed while other folks had varying extremes of success.
Encapsulants are thin plastic sheets that are usually usually laminated about the top and bottom parts regarding the solar mobile sheet.
